Compare all specifications:
2008 Hyundai Sonata | 2011 Nissan Juke | |
Make | Hyundai | Nissan |
Model | Sonata | Juke |
Year Released | 2008 | 2011 |
Body Type | Sedan |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2359 cc | 1600 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 162 HP | 188 HP |
Engine RPM | 5800 RPM | 5600 RPM |
Torque | 222 Nm | 240 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4250 RPM | 2000 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| CVT |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1194 kg | 1342 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4800 mm | 4125 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1840 mm | 1765 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1480 mm | 1570 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2730 mm | 2530 mm |
Fuel Consumption Highway | 7.6 L/100km | 7.4 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 11.2 L/100km | 8.7 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 67 L | 50 L |
